1. Application and resume screening
Candidates apply through Jobaaj or BharatPe's careers page, and recruiters shortlist profiles based on relevant experience in fintech, payments, credit, or technology, with campus drives run separately for technology and management trainee roles.
2. Online assessment
Shortlisted candidates typically take an online test covering aptitude and reasoning, or for technology roles, a coding assessment aligned to the payments and lending systems the team builds.
3. Technical or functional interview
A hiring manager evaluates role-specific skills such as software engineering, credit underwriting, or merchant sales, often through scenario-based questions drawn from real payment and lending use cases.
4. Case study or business round
For product, credit, and business roles, candidates may work through a short case study on merchant onboarding, risk assessment, or growth strategy to assess business judgement.
5. Managerial round
A senior manager assesses ownership, speed of execution, and problem-solving through discussion of how the candidate would handle competitive pressure or a merchant escalation typical of a fast-moving fintech.
6. HR interview and offer
The final round covers compensation, location, and joining timelines before an offer letter is issued, with field-based sales roles also confirming territory and travel expectations.
